The Ministry of Agriculture's production report

Extra-early potato production has increased by 3% in Spain

According to the latest area and production report of the Ministry of Agriculture, Fisheries and Food (MAP), with data up to February 28, Spain produced 77,500 tons of extra-early potatoes, i.e. 2.9% more than in 2021, according to provisional data.

Estimates are tomato production in January-May would increase by 0.8% to 800,400 tons, mushrooms production would increase by 0.8% to 150,000 tons, the production of other funghi would total 17,200 tons (+1.1%), celery (119,300 tons, +7.4%), leek (82,400 tons, +6.2%), carrot (23,800 tons, +7.7%), eggplant (282,700 tons, +6%) and radish production would stand at 5,900, experiencing a 73.8% year-on-year increase.

In contrast, the first estimates reflect a 5.3% decrease in zucchini (630,600 tons), endives (78,000 tons, -7.4%), and green beans with pods (51,700 tons, -5.1%).

Strawberry production is estimated at 356,300 tons (-1.2%), raspberry production at 46,600 tons (-4.7%), and the Canary Islands' banana production at 399,400 tons (-4.3%).
